Now Prezzy’s has their Beep Egg which – a plastic egg timer that sits in boiling water alongside your eggs. Once done there’s a song that plays to notify you that it’s time to remove the egg.

Prezzybox have the answer in the shape of the egg-stremely entertaining Beep Egg. This little egg will make sure you never get a boiled egg wrong again! It lives next to your eggs, wherever you normally keep them, and goes in the pan alongside its eggy brethren. Once the water is beginning to warm up, at about 45 Centigrade the egg will beep to show its working. Once the water begins to boil, the egg will beep again and begin to countdown to the perfect egg.

If you prefer your eggs soft-boiled, listen out for the egg’s tuneful rendition of ‘Killing me softly’ to indicate your egg is cooked to perfection. If you prefer medium boiled eggs, wait to hear the egg sing ‘I Wish I was a Hen’ before taking your eggs out. For those who like their eggs hard, the egg will play the dramatic tune from Caramina Burana (The ominously dramatic classical tune better known as the introduction music for the X-Factor).
